Here is the agenda:
-Course Overview (15-20 minutes)
-Setting Up A Penetration Testing Environment (15-20 minutes)
-A Lesson on Notekeeping (15-20 minutes)
-Introductory Linux (1 hour)
-Q&A / AMA
Prior to the course starting, you will need a few things downloaded (and installed):
Your favorite VM software. I will be using VMWare Pro throughout the course, but you can use VMWare Workstation Player for free. Here is a link to that: https://www.vmware.com/products/workstation-player/workstation-player-evaluation.html
Kali Linux. Please download the correct image based on your VM software here (note: you'll need a torrent client to download): https://www.offensive-security.com/kali-linux-vm-vmware-virtualbox-image-download/
Your favorite notekeeping software. Personally, I like KeepNote, which comes built into Kali. However, I like using the Windows version a bit more. You can find that here: http://keepnote.org/. Alternative software includes CherryTree and Atom, but I will be demonstrating KeepNote this week.
